Watch About Donate Blog

The Limit of Human Performance


How many world records can we break? Will we ever reach an Olympics where we’ve achieved everything we can from human performance? Dr. Cynthia A. Bir, a professor of the Department of Biomedical Engineering and Director of Research for Orthopaedic Surgery at Wayne State University, explores the basic mechanics of the world’s greatest athletes.


You may also like...